Wolf-Hirschhorn Syndrome: Clinical and Genetic Study of 7 New Cases, and Mini Review
30 Aug 2021
Abstract excerpt
Wolf-Hirschhorn syndrome (WHS), a rare disorder determined by distal 4p deletion, is characterized by a pre and postnatal growth retardation, hypotonia, intellectual disability, epilepsy, craniofacial dysmorphism, and congenital fusion anomalies. The clinical aspects are dependent on the deletion' size. Our aim was to identify rare specific characteristics in a cohort of seven cases with 4p deletion and to assess...
